Media Policies and Procedures

To give journalists the best possible service, while maintaining the standards set to protect donor/recipient confidentiality, CBC/CTS public relations representatives have established the following guidelines for scheduling interviews, shooting video or taking photographs:

  • A representative from the public relations/marketing staff will arrange interviews with CBC/CTS staff upon request from media representatives.
  • Advance notice is appreciated when requesting an interview so that detailed arrangements can be made.
  • Media representatives must be accompanied at all times by a CBC/CTS public relations/marketing staff member or other designated person at a CBC/CTS fixed site location or at CBC/CTS sponsored events.
  • To protect the confidentiality of our donors/recipients, publication consent forms must be signed before any interviews, photography or video recording can take place.
